PART of an airport tunnel is to close from tonight with a huge diversion in place.

The tunnel on Victoria Avenue, in Yeadon, which has the runway for Leeds Bradford Airport on top of it and is one of the main routes to get to the airport from Bradford and other areas will be shut on one side from 7pm this evening.

The southbound carriageway, heading towards Yeadon, Bradford, and beyond, will undergo surface works for four days.

A huge diversion route is in place for anyone wanting to head south, via Harrogate Road, Pool Bank New Road, then Leeds Road/Otley Road and onto Horsforth to get through to Rawdon.

The Victoria Avenue airport tunnel, in Yeadon, near Leeds Bradford AirportThe Victoria Avenue airport tunnel, in Yeadon, near Leeds Bradford Airport (Image: Google Street View) Works will take place overnight, between 7pm and 6am, until the morning of Sunday, with the road reopening for most of the day.

The northbound carriageway, heading towards the airport and Harrogate is not affected.

Councillors in the area have questioned why this half of the tunnel, which is a dual carriageway, could “not be made two-way for the duration of the works”.

Yeadon City Councillors said on their Facebook page this morning: “We have been sent this information this morning.

“The plus is that the works will only be taking place at night so disruption should be kept to a minimum.

“We do not know why the other half of the tunnel could not be made two-way for the duration of the works nor were we consulted on the suggested alternative route.”
